## 3.2.0 — Setting renamed

Heads up, plugin folks: `ORDERS_HIDE_DELETED` is gone. Soft deletes in the Bramblecart orders table are now controlled by `ORDERS_SOFT_DELETE_MODE`, which accepts `mask`, `purge-after`, or `off`. The old flag silently did nothing since 3.1.4, so if your plugin touched it, update now. Rows with a `deleted_at` stamp stay queryable through the admin scope only. One more thing: the purge worker needs credentials to run, set in your env file. Put this line right after the mode setting:

sealed setting: LEDGER_TOKEN20=6148d35bbb480b0ab79e

Subject: Memtrace cut-over complete

Team,

Cut-over to Memtrace v2 for GPU memory profiling finished last night. Old v1 agents are disabled; any tickets referencing v1 dashboards should be closed as resolved-by-migration. Sampling overhead is now under 2% and allocation traces include kernel names. Known gap: profiles older than 30 days were not migrated. Point customers at the v2 docs for setup questions. For reference when troubleshooting, the agent now runs with the following configuration.

settings of bagaf-bawip:
[aldax]
port = 5000
region = south-4
host = aldax.brasklabs.corp
team = brivan
timeout_ms = 2000
retries = 2

**Handover — payroll export change (Tova → reviewer)**

Hey — the Ledgerly export now emits semicolon-delimited files instead of fixed-width; parser and tests are updated in the branch. Watch for the locale rounding bit in the tax column, it's fiddly. You'll need the staging vault open to run the end-to-end check; the recovery passphrase is just below.

strongbox words: lamwyn-istax-tamvan-beldor-pelax-norys-kasdor-wenmir-kelax-ralix-holir-silok-ulawyn

# Hermetic build migration notes (Ironbarrel toolchain).
# Reviewer: all network fetches are now pinned in the lockfile;
# nothing should resolve at build time. The only remaining
# impurity is the schema snapshot step, which still reads the
# live metadata database during codegen. We plan to vendor the
# snapshot next quarter. Until then, codegen uses the connection
# string directly below.

database URL for bahop-yagep: mssql://sildor_svc:35ha7jz@db-fb6d.nelvrodyn.example:5432/casath